How do I redeem a Roblox gift card?

Whether you’re on a laptop or a tablet, the core flow is the same: head to the official redemption page, sign in, and enter your code. The Roblox Help Center (official support) makes it clear that the only safe place to redeem is their own page.

Redeeming on a web browser

  • Go to Roblox.com/redeem
  • Log in to your Roblox account
  • Enter the PIN or code from the gift card
  • Click Redeem

What you need before starting

  • A Roblox account (create one free if you don’t have it)
  • The physical card or e-gift code with the 16-character PIN
  • Parental permission if you are under 13 — Roblox Help Center (official support) notes that minors need a parent or legal guardian to authorize

Step-by-step redemption process

  1. Open your browser and visit Roblox.com/redeem.
  2. Sign in with your username and password.
  3. Type the code exactly as printed – XBanka (gift card guide) warns that letters like O and 0 can be tricky.
  4. Click the Redeem button.
  5. If prompted, verify with your parent account (applies to players under 13).
The catch

Redeeming adds credit to your account, not Robux directly. You then use that credit inside Roblox to buy Robux or a Premium membership. Roblox Help Center (official support) confirms this two-step process.

How do you redeem Roblox codes on mobile?

Mobile redemption works, but the path differs slightly between the app and a browser. On many phones, the in-app option redirects to a web page — here’s how to handle both.

Redeeming on the Roblox mobile app (iOS/Android)

  • Open the Roblox app and tap the three-dot menu (Android) or the gear icon (iOS).
  • Select Settings, then tap Redeem Card.
  • Enter your code. YouTube tutorial (step-by-step phone guide) shows the process works on both platforms.
  • Confirm – if nothing happens, switch to the browser method below.

Redeeming via mobile browser

  • Open Safari, Chrome, or your default browser.
  • Go to Roblox.com/redeem.
  • Log in and enter the code. This method is more reliable on some Android devices, as noted by YouTube mobile guide (Android redemption).
What to watch

Some iPads don’t have a direct redeem button inside the app. A YouTube tutorial for iPad and Nintendo Switch confirms you’ll need to use a browser instead. Bookmark roblox.com/redeem for quick access.

Bottom line: Mobile users who hit a dead end in the app can always fall back to the web browser. The code is case-sensitive, so type carefully.

How to put a gift card on Roblox to get Robux?

Redeeming a gift card gives you credit, but getting Robux from that credit requires an extra purchase step inside the Roblox catalog. The Roblox Redeem page (official redemption portal) explains that the value is converted via the buying process.

Understanding Robux conversion rates

  • A $10 gift card provides approximately 800 Robux (standard rate).
  • A $20 card yields roughly 1,700 Robux.
  • Higher denominations scale proportionally, with occasional bonus offers.

Bonus Robux offers

  • Roblox sometimes runs promotions giving up to 25% extra Robux on certain card values.
  • Yahoo Tech (gaming guide) suggests checking the gift card packaging for bonus details before redeeming.

Free virtual item with card

  • Every Roblox gift card purchase (physical or e-gift) includes a free virtual item.
  • The item is automatically added to your inventory after redemption.

The trade-off: card credit can also be used for a Premium subscription instead of Robux. Choose based on whether you want recurring membership perks or one-time currency.

How do I claim my Robux?

Once credit is in your account, claiming Robux is straightforward — but sometimes there’s a delay. Here’s what to expect.

Checking your Robux balance

  • After redeeming, open Roblox and look at the top-right corner for your Robux count.
  • If the amount hasn’t changed, go to Settings > Order History to see the transaction.

Pending Robux – what to do

  • Robux can show as “pending” for up to 72 hours. Roblox Help Center (official support) explains this is a security hold and usually resolves on its own.
  • Do not re-enter the code during this period — it may flag your account for duplicate redemption.

Frequently asked questions

Can I redeem a Roblox gift card on a school computer?

Yes, if the school network allows access to roblox.com. However, many school filters block gaming sites. Use a personal device or a trusted administrator’s computer.

Do Roblox gift cards expire?

No, Roblox gift cards do not expire. The code remains valid until redeemed.

Can I use a Roblox gift card for a different currency?

Gift cards are region-locked. A card purchased in the US works only on a US Roblox account. Check the back of the card for restriction details.

How do I check my Roblox gift card balance?

Redeem the card at roblox.com/redeem; the credit appears automatically in your account. There is no balance checker for unredeemed cards.

What should I do if my gift card code is not working?

Double-check the code for typos (O vs 0, I vs 1). If it still fails, contact Roblox Support with a photo of the card and receipt.

Can I gift a Roblox gift card to a friend?

Yes. Purchase an e-gift or physical card and share the code. The recipient redeems it on their own Roblox account.

Is there a difference between a Roblox gift card and a Roblox code?

A gift card is a prepaid card with a PIN that adds credit. A code may be a promotional item or a virtual currency code. Both are redeemed at roblox.com/redeem.
